Pumpkin gnocchi with spinach and blue cheese

This pumpkin gnocchi dish features tender gnocchi made from potatoes and pumpkin, tossed with sautéed spinach and a creamy blue cheese sauce. It's a comforting meal that blends earthy flavors with creamy richness.

15 Dec 2025
Cook time 15 min
Prep time 30 min

Ingredients:

3 potatoes
1.50 cups all-purpose white wheat flour
1 cup pumpkin
1/2 cup grated parmesan cheese
1/3 cup butter
1 tbsp olive oil
2 garlic cloves
3 cups spinach
1/2 cup grated parmesan cheese
1 tbsp light sour cream

Instructions:

1. Prepare the Potatoes:
- Peel and chop the potatoes into large chunks.
- Place the potatoes in a large pot of salted water and bring to a boil.
- Cook the potatoes until they are tender and easily pierced with a fork, about 15-20 minutes.
- Drain the potatoes and let them cool slightly before mashing them until smooth.
2. Make the Gnocchi Dough:
- In a large mixing bowl, combine the mashed potatoes, cooked and mashed pumpkin, 1/2 cup grated parmesan cheese, and a pinch of salt and pepper.
- Gradually add the flour, mixing until the dough comes together. The dough should be soft but not too sticky. Add more flour as needed.
3. Form the Gnocchi:
- On a floured surface, roll portions of the dough into long ropes about 1/2-inch thick.
- Cut the ropes into 1-inch pieces to form the gnocchi. Optionally, you can roll each piece over the tines of a fork to create ridges, which help the sauce adhere better.
4. Cook the Gnocchi:
-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il.
- Add the gnocchi in batches, being careful not to overcrowd the pot.
- Cook the gnocchi until they float to the surface, about 2-3 minutes. Once they float, let them cook for an additional 30 seconds.
- Use a slotted spoon to transfer the cooked gnocchi to a plate.
5. Prepare the Spinach and Sauce:
- In a large skillet, heat the butter and olive oil over medium heat until the butter is melted and bubbling.
- Add the minced garlic and cook until fragrant, about 1 minute.
- Add the fresh spinach and cook until wilted, stirring occasionally, about 3 minutes.
- Stir in the light sour cream and 1/2 cup grated parmesan cheese until well combined.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
6. Combine Gnocchi and Sauce:
- Add the cooked gnocchi to the skillet with the spinach and sauce.
- Toss gently to coat the gnocchi evenly with the sauce and to ensure everything is heated through.
7. Serve:
- Divide the pumpkin gnocchi with spinach and sauce among plates.
- Optionally, sprinkle crumbled blue cheese on top for an extra burst of flavor.
- Serve immediately and enjoy!

Pumpkin gnocchi with spinach and blue cheese FAQ:

How long do I cook the gnocchi?

Cook the gnocchi in boiling salted water until they float to the surface, which takes about 2-3 minutes. Once they float, allow them to cook for an additional 30 seconds before removing them with a slotted spoon.

Can I substitute sweet potatoes for regular potatoes?

Yes, you can substitute sweet potatoes for regular potatoes. However, this may alter the flavor and texture slightly, and you may need to adjust the amount of flour used for the dough consistency.

What is the best way to store leftover gnocchi?

Store leftover gnocchi in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. You can also freeze uncooked gnocchi on a baking sheet before transferring to a freezer bag, where they can last for up to 3 months.

What kind of pumpkin can I use for this recipe?

You can use canned pumpkin puree or fresh pumpkin that has been cooked and mashed. Make sure to avoid using pumpkin pie filling, as it contains added sugars and spices.

How can I tell if the gnocchi dough is ready?

The gnocchi dough is ready when it is soft, holds together well, and is not overly sticky. If it is sticky, gradually add more flour until the desired consistency is achieved.

Cooking Tips:

- For best results, use starchy potatoes like Russets; they help achieve a light and fluffy gnocchi.

- Make sure to drain and thoroughly dry the pumpkin before adding it to the mix to avoid excess moisture.

- When forming the gnocchi, dust your hands and the working surface with flour to prevent sticking.

- Avoid overcrowding the pot when boiling the gnocchi; cook them in batches if necessary.

- To enhance the flavor, you can add a pinch of nutmeg to the gnocchi dough.

- If the dough is too sticky, gradually add more flour until you achieve the desired consistency.

- Use fresh spinach for the best texture and flavor but feel free to use frozen spinach if fresh is not available.

- For a stronger blue cheese flavor, you can crumble some additional blue cheese on top before serving.
